Far too many South Africans are still living below the breadline.



An infographic by the Studies in Poverty and Inequality Institute (SPII) illustrates how the majority of blacks remain in the clutches of poverty. 



Our democracy is 23 years old and still the majority of those South Africa fought to liberate remain disadvantaged.


The infographic is based on Statistics South Africa's poverty trends report, released in August 2017.



It shows that one in two South Africans live in poverty.



That is an alarming 30 million people living in poverty in our country.



According to Stats SA, poverty is on the rise, despite the general decline in poverty between 2006 and 2011. Poverty levels in South Africa rose in 2015.
